Catalog description
This course examines the international financial environment facing firms in a globalized economy. Students will assess the impact of economic policy and financial disturbances on financial markets, exchange rates, and capital flows. Other topics include investment analysis, asset management, capital markets, hedge funds, corporate finance, and international macroeconomics. B-63
